Avondale, AZ vs Yuma, AZ

Compare the housing, tax, cost, income, safety, school, and climate facts that are available for both places. The table shows the numbers without declaring one city universally better.

A household earning $85,000 in Avondale needs about $73,500 in Yuma to keep the same lifestyle.
Coming from Yuma, $85,000 of lifestyle costs about $96,500 in Avondale.

Questions & answers
Is Avondale cheaper than Yuma?
Yuma has the lower day-to-day cost index (87 vs 106 against a national 100). The other differences are shown facet by facet in the table.
